Transaction 41a1ec3bbac7c2c17a7b1f413078377dd90d807809330f704c71200d5a27e4ee

82 Input
1 Outputs
  • 41a1ec3bbac7c2c17a7b1f413078377dd90d807809330f704c71200d5a27e4ee:0
  • value  130378399
    address  bc1qyf9987sxe3x3krt3c565ypl79c385w6veukdh3